Abstract

PURPOSE

Medical staff are a crucial resource in the battle against the COVID-19 pandemic but are vulnerable to both SARS-CoV-2 infection and negative psychological outcomes. This study evaluated medical staff's occupational risks, professional identity, and occupational mobility intention during the pandemic.

PATIENTS AND METHODS

The questionnaire was anonymous. All respondents were Chinese medical personnel.

RESULTS

Our findings suggest that the professional risks faced by medical professionals can enhance their professional mobility willingness and weaken their professional identity. They cannot only directly enhance their professional mobility willingness but also indirectly strengthen their professional mobility willingness through professional identity. The objective support and subjective support obtained by medical professionals cannot only alleviate the negative impact of occupational risk on professional identity alone but also jointly, and in the process of their joint mitigation, the former has been internalized and absorbed, while the latter has a stronger mitigation effect. The objective support and subjective support obtained by medical professionals can neither alone nor jointly alleviate the direct and positive impact of occupational risk on the willingness of occupational mobility.

CONCLUSION

The occupational risks faced by medical personnel can improve their willingness to move professionally and weaken their occupational identity. Early screening of high-risk groups for turnover intention among health care workers and more psychosocial health care and physical protection are needed during the COVID-19 pandemic in China.

摘要

目的

医护人员是抗击新冠疫情的关键资源,但易受新冠病毒感染且易出现负面心理结果。本研究评估了疫情期间医护人员的职业风险、职业认同感和职业流动意向。

患者与方法

问卷为匿名形式。所有受访者均为中国医护人员。

结果

我们的研究结果表明,医护人员面临的职业风险会增强他们的职业流动意愿并削弱他们的职业认同感。职业风险不仅能直接增强他们的职业流动意愿,还能通过职业认同感间接强化其职业流动意愿。医护人员获得的客观支持和主观支持不仅能单独减轻职业风险对职业认同感的负面影响,还能共同减轻这种影响,在共同减轻影响的过程中,前者已被内化吸收,而后者的减轻效果更强。医护人员获得的客观支持和主观支持无论是单独还是共同,都无法减轻职业风险对职业流动意愿的直接正向影响。

结论

医护人员面临的职业风险会提高他们的职业流动意愿并削弱他们的职业认同感。在中国新冠疫情期间,需要对医护人员中具有离职意向的高危群体进行早期筛查,并提供更多的社会心理健康护理和身体防护。
